Supervision


She is currently supervising two PhD projects; one investigating smell, taste and sexual function in Sjögren’s patients and the other is a double-blind placebo controlled trial of the efficacy of a dental varnish in treating root caries in dry mouth patients. She is also a co-investigator in two industry-funded clinical trials for treatment modalities for Sjögren’s Syndrome. PhD opportunities are available in the subjects of Sjögren’s syndrome and Oral manifestations of HIV.
